Meet the Cyber Hackers: Imagine cyber hackers as sneaky digital burglars. They know how to break into our digital homes (like our computers or phones) and steal our personal stuff, like passwords or credit card numbers.

Their Sneaky Tricks: These hackers have all sorts of tricks up their sleeves. They might send us fake emails pretending to be from our bank, trying to trick us into giving them our login details. Or they might sneak into a company's computer system and steal important information, like customer emails or business secrets.

Understanding Their Motives: But why engage in such nefarious activities? For some hackers, it's all about the money – they snatch our information to sell to unscrupulous buyers. Others do it for kicks, to flaunt their prowess, or even to champion a cause they believe in.

Cybersecurity Best Practices: Implementing cybersecurity best practices is essential for mitigating risks. This includes using strong, unique passwords, keeping software up to date, and being cautious of suspicious emails and links. Protecting Yourself: The good news is, we can protect ourselves! It's like locking our doors and windows to keep burglars out. We can use strong passwords (like a mix of letters, numbers, and symbols), be careful about clicking on strange links or attachments in emails, and make sure our computer has antivirus software to catch any bad stuff.
